Avacyn's usage pattern, beyond the headline number
Splitting Avacyn's full recorded timeline at 2019, 55% of its total births fall in the more recent half of the record versus 45% in the earlier half -- a fairly even split across the full record. Its quietest year on record was 2012, with just 8 recorded births -- worth weighing against the 2017 peak of 43 to see the full range of the name's swing in popularity.

Avacyn by decade
Total births in each ten-year window, peak vs trough at a glance
2010s was Avacyn's strongest decade.
231 babies received the name during that ten-year window, about 54% of all-time use.
